实现textarea内换行_ctextarea
在日常开发中,我们经常需要处理用户在textarea输入框中的文本内容,而其中换行符的处理尤为重要。💻 在HTML中,当我们按下Enter键时,textarea通常会插入一个换行符`\n`,但在某些浏览器或环境中,这可能不会被正确识别或显示。🤔
为了解决这个问题,我们可以使用JavaScript来确保换行符能够正确地被解析和显示。🔍 例如,当用户提交表单时,我们可以将所有的`\n`替换为`
`标签,这样在网页上就能正确地显示多行文本了。📖
此外,还可以利用CSS来增强用户体验。通过设置`white-space: pre-wrap;`或`white-space: pre-line;`,可以确保文本在textarea中保留原始的格式,包括换行符。🎨
通过这些方法,我们可以确保用户在textarea中输入的文本不仅能够正确保存,还能在网页上以期望的方式显示出来。🌟 这样一来,无论是撰写博客文章,还是填写多行联系信息,都能获得更好的体验。
前端开发 用户体验 textarea换行
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。